Hi night crew — quick heads-up from the front desk at Pellmark Tower. The main turnstiles are being upgraded tonight by the Ironvale crew, so the lanes will be roped off from 23:00. Use the staff door beside the mailroom instead. Should all be back to normal by morning. To get through the staff door, enter the code below.

staff pass of yafof-kawef = bdg-CVH-8

## Firmware Update Channel — Data Stores

The Larkspur update channel persists rollout manifests in the `fw_channel` schema. Writes come only from the Quillbeam signer service; readers are the edge distribution nodes. Review note: rollout percentage is denormalized into `manifest_meta` — keep it in sync with `rollout_rules` or staged devices stall. Retention is 90 days, pruned nightly. The channel store lives on the shared Pinemont cluster, reachable via the connection string below.

database URL for bahop-yagep: mssql://sildor_svc:35ha7jz@db-fb6d.nelvrodyn.example:5432/casath

## Releases

Quick note for the sync: GarageGlance v2.4 ships the occupancy feed for the Marlowe Street deck, now polling sensors every 30 seconds instead of two minutes. Counts should stop drifting during rush hour. Tag releases off `main`, run the feed smoke test, and ping Tova if the diff looks weird. All release artifacts must be verified against the key below.

signing key of tahog-tajog = bky6_QV8tna

Ticket: Config drift — GiftNote receipt mailer

For the weekly sync: the donation-receipt mailer (GiftNote) in prod has drifted from what's in the repo. Someone hand-edited retry counts and the send window during the year-end rush and never backported the change. Result: staging sends receipts immediately while prod batches them hourly, which confused QA last week. Proposal: adopt the prod values as canonical, commit them, and re-enable the drift alarm. For reference, the current live values on prod are listed below.

config for baduf-yajep:
[druax]
host = druax.qorvelsys.corp
user = druax_svc
database = druax_prod